Splitmark assigns users to experiment variants, so releases require extra care: a bad deploy can silently corrupt assignment consistency. Before releasing, run the determinism check (`make verify-buckets`), which replays a fixed user sample and confirms identical variant assignments against the previous build. Only then bump the version and build the release bundle. All bundles must be signed before the Hollowgrange deployer will accept them, and verification happens at pod startup. Sign the bundle with the key below.

deploy key for kahag-kagaf: bky9_uLYdkfG6Z

# Env Vars — Crumbline Order Cutoff

Quick note for reviewers: the bakery cutoff rule in Crumbline isn't hardcoded anymore. CUTOFF_HOUR_LOCAL sets the last order time (24h format, defaults to 14), and CUTOFF_GRACE_MIN adds a buffer for in-flight carts. Both live in .env.orders, so don't go hunting through the scheduler code. Heads up: the cutoff job also pings the Ovenwatch notification service, which needs an API secret in the same file. That secret goes on the very next line.

vault entry, fadup-tagag: RELAY_SECRET8=2fd92179

## GC pauses in MatchForge CI runs

Plugin authors: if your integration tests against MatchForge stall near the pairing phase, the cause is usually full-heap collections triggered by oversized candidate pools. Cap pool size in your test fixtures to 5,000 entries and enable the incremental collector flag in the harness config. Before filing a report, attach the build token shown below.

build token for kahop-yafof: htk21_5a995f047b538db58c4a4

## Configuration

RateMirror polls partner booking sites every 15 minutes and flags any room rate that drifts from our master sheet at the Harborlight Suites chain. Most knobs live in `parity.toml`, but the scraper token has to come from the environment — don't hardcode it, Priya will find you. Set `RM_POLL_INTERVAL` and `RM_REGION` however you like for local testing; defaults are sane. Before starting the worker, make sure the fetch credential is exported. Add the following line to your `.env` file now.

secret setting of yagug-hahog: COURIER_KEY13=44c9b50f678cd